Job description
Job Summary
The Data Engineer will design, develop, and maintain scalable, reliable data pipelines on Databricks and cloud platforms, integrating diverse data sources to support analytics, reporting, and machine learning.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to enhance data platform governance, monitoring, and reliability.
Responsibilities
Design, develop, and maintain ETL pipelines for centralized data storage systems such as Delta Lake to ensure efficient data ingestion and transformation
Integrate data from databases, APIs, log files, streaming platforms, and external providers to support diverse analytics needs
Develop data transformation routines to clean, normalize, and aggregate complex or inconsistent datasets for accurate analysis
Apply data processing techniques to handle large-scale and varied data sources effectively
Contribute to the development and enforcement of frameworks and best practices for code development and deployment to ensure quality and consistency
Implement data governance policies aligned with company standards to maintain data integrity and compliance
Collaborate with analytics and product teams to design and operationalize data pipelines that meet business requirements
Work with infrastructure teams to advance cloud-based data platforms leveraging Azure and Databricks technologies
Explore and evaluate new tools and techniques to enhance data platform capabilities on Azure, Databricks, or related platforms
Monitor data pipelines continuously to detect, troubleshoot, and resolve issues promptly, ensuring high availability
Develop monitoring tools, alerts, and automated error-handling mechanisms to maintain pipeline reliability
Analyze business requirements and translate them into data extraction and pipeline development tasks
Participate in requirement grooming and refinement sessions with users to clarify data needs
Optimize pipeline performance and batch scheduling to maximize efficiency and minimize latency
Develop dashboards, reports, scorecards, and data visualizations to support data-driven decision-making
Perform system integration testing (SIT), data validation, and profiling to confirm data accuracy and completeness
Validate completeness and consistency of ETL loads to ensure reliable data delivery
Support user acceptance testing (UAT) and production implementation activities to ensure smooth deployment
Required competencies and certifications
Databricks Certified Data Engineer Associate (strongly preferred)
Databricks Certified Data Engineer Professional (strongly preferred)
Preferred competencies and qualifications
3 or more years of experience in data engineering with scalable pipelines
Strong experience designing data solutions including data modelling and distributed computing architectures
Hands-on experience with data processing jobs using PySpark, Spark SQL, and Databricks notebooks/jobs
Experience orchestrating data pipelines with Azure Data Factory (ADF), Airflow, or similar tools
Experience with both real-time and batch data processing
Experience building pipelines on Azure; AWS experience is beneficial
Proficiency in SQL including window functions and performance optimization
Understanding of DevOps tools, Git workflows, and CI/CD pipelines
Familiarity with Scrum methodology and experience working in Scrum teams
Ability to apply Scrum practices in a practical project context
Strong problem-solving and collaborative mindset
Experience with streaming technologies such as Apache Kafka, Apache Flink, or AWS Kinesis
Ability to design and implement real-time data processing pipelines
